Virtual environments offer businesses some very tangible ROI, but getting the infrastructure right is a critical element. It's not just about selecting the right virtual data centre or campus network solution or service provider.

Effective planning for and implementation of 40/100 Gigabit Ethernet (GbE) can allow companies to remove potential roadblocks and fully realise the benefits of a virtualised environment.
